Position Summary
Under the Direction of the CEO, the Director of Finance and Programs is responsible for overseeing the organization’s financial operations and supporting program oversight. This position leads budgeting, financial reporting, QuickBooks management, internal controls, payroll coordination, and fiscal monitoring, while also helping ensure programs operate effectively, remain compliant, and stay aligned with organizational and funding requirements. The Director works closely with the Chief Executive Officer and program staff to support sound financial management, strong program performance, and organizational accountability.
Key Responsibilities
Finance
· Oversee day-to-day financial operations
· Assist with development and monitoring of the annual budget
· Prepare and review financial reports, budget-to-actual reports, and related fiscal documents
· Monitor revenues, expenditures, cash flow, accounts payable, and accounts receivable
· Ensure expenses are properly coded and allocated to the correct programs and funding sources
· Maintain accurate financial records and supporting documentation in QuickBooks
· Identify budget variances, financial concerns, and needed corrective action
· Maintain sound fiscal procedures and internal controls
· Support payroll coordination and audit preparation
Programs
· Support oversight of organizational programs and services
· Review program reports, service data, and documentation for accuracy and completeness
· Help ensure programs operate in compliance with organizational and funding requirements
· Work with program staff to strengthen consistency, accountability, and performance
· Assist in identifying and addressing program operational issues
· Support implementation of organizational policies and procedures across programs
Leadership and Support
· May supervise designated program or fiscal staff
· Assist the Chief Executive Officer in preparing financial and program reports for the Board of Directors
· Provide information and analysis to support planning and decision-making
· Perform other related duties as assigned.
